在当今数据驱动的时代,PG数据库(即PostgreSQL)因其强大的功能和灵活性而受到广泛关注。本文将深入探讨与PG数据库相关的书籍,并介绍在GitHub上可以找到的相关资源,为开发者们提供全面的学习支持。
1. 什么是PG数据库?
PG数据库,又称为PostgreSQL,是一种功能强大的开源关系型数据库管理系统。它具有以下特点:
- 支持多种数据类型
- 高度的可扩展性
- 兼容SQL标准
- 支持复杂的查询和数据分析
2. 为什么选择PG数据库?
选择PG数据库的原因有很多,包括:
- 开源:完全免费且拥有强大的社区支持。
- 可扩展性:适合从小型应用到大型企业系统的各种需求。
- 功能丰富:支持GIS、JSON等多种数据处理能力。
3. 与PG数据库相关的书籍
学习PG数据库的一个重要途径是通过书籍。以下是一些推荐的书籍:
3.1 《PostgreSQL: Up and Running》
- 作者:Regina Obe, Leo Hsu
- 内容简介:本书适合初学者,讲解了PostgreSQL的基本概念、安装和配置。
3.2 《The Art of PostgreSQL》
- 作者:David Johnston
- 内容简介:深入介绍了PostgreSQL的核心概念和最佳实践,适合开发者和数据库管理员。
3.3 《PostgreSQL Administration Cookbook》
- 作者:Simon Riggs, Gianni Ciolli
- 内容简介:本书提供了多种PostgreSQL管理的实用技巧和解决方案。
4. 在GitHub上查找PG数据库相关书籍
GitHub上有许多开源项目和学习资源,开发者可以通过以下方式找到相关书籍:
- 搜索关键字:在GitHub的搜索栏输入“PostgreSQL”或“PG数据库书籍”。
- 关注热门项目:如pgAdmin、PostGIS等项目,通常会提供相关文档和学习资源。
4.1 GitHub上的推荐项目
- PostgreSQL:PostgreSQL官方仓库,包含源代码和文档。
- pgAdmin:用于管理PostgreSQL数据库的开源工具,提供丰富的学习资料。
5. 如何有效利用GitHub上的PG数据库书籍
要有效利用GitHub上的资源,建议遵循以下步骤:
- 创建GitHub账户:方便保存书籍链接和项目。
- 定期浏览:定期查看更新的资源和新项目。
- 参与社区:加入PostgreSQL的相关讨论组,获取更多学习资料。
6. FAQ
6.1 PG数据库有哪些优点?
PG数据库的优点包括:
- 开源、免费,拥有强大的社区支持。
- 数据安全性高,支持数据备份和恢复。
- 丰富的扩展性,适应不同应用场景。
6.2 学习PG数据库的最佳途径是什么?
学习的最佳途径包括:
- 阅读相关书籍。
- 实践项目,参与开源贡献。
- 在线课程和培训。
6.3 GitHub上有哪些好的PG数据库项目?
推荐项目有:
6.4 PG数据库与其他数据库的比较如何?
PG数据库与其他数据库相比,提供了更多的功能和灵活性,例如:
- 更强的JSON处理能力。
- 支持复杂的查询。
- 更高的并发处理能力。
结论
总的来说,PG数据库是一个功能强大的数据库管理系统,适合各类开发者学习和使用。通过阅读书籍和在GitHub上查找资源,开发者可以更快地掌握这一技术,提升自己的开发能力。希望本文能为你提供一些有价值的参考,助你在PG数据库的学习旅程中取得成功。
正文完